Everything is inspired by Pink Floyd’s Dark Side Of The Moon album cover.
Wallpaper can be found here: http://pixelfuckers.org/submissions/1076
Litestep and Visual Style by me
Icons are a mod of these: http://customize.org/icons/50257
Font: HaxCorp 8
Windows XP is running inside VMware Fusion on a Macbook Pro
TBar Icon Blanker to make the icons invisible and Glass2k for transperency :)
